With many musical acts coming to Albany this December, there is something for everyone no matter what kind of music you like. Here are some of the can’t-miss concerts this season at venues large and small.
I Love the 90s
The 90s brought us Vanilla Ice, Coolio, and Salt-N-Pepa, and you can see them all at this fun show on Dec. 1. Head to the Times Union Center on South Pearl Street to listen to these popular 90s bands’ music and take a trip down memory lane.
An Evening With Yo-Yo Ma
Yo-Yo Ma returns to the Albany Symphony for a one-night performance on Dec. 8 at the Palace Theater. Yo-Yo Ma is one of the most renowned cellists in the world, and he will perform with the Albany Symphony alongside conductor David Alan Miller.
Joan Osborne
On Dec. 10, Joan Osborne will perform at The Egg on Empire State Plaza in Albany. Osborne has released several hits over the past 20 years, including “Relish,” and has won seven Grammy awards. Her style includes a combination of blues, soul, rock, and country, and her acoustic concert is part of the American Roots & Branches series.
If you love music, Albany is a great place to see some of your favorite artists. A number of venues offer all kinds of music, whether you enjoy a smaller intimate experience or a large crowd and heart-pumping music that will get you dancing.
